Rekeying an Ignition Switch

The ignition switch on your vehicle can cause engine issues if it's not functioning properly. The ignition switch controls power to the starter and ensures that the steering remains in place. It is crucial to keep this part in good working order. The performance of the ignition switch can be affected by environmental conditions such as extreme temperatures or mechanical damage. Whatever the reason it is best to leave this kind of job to a professional locksmith for automobiles.

A mobile locksmith with experience can change the ignition switch's key to ensure that only your key can start your car ignition barrel replacement. This is done by replacing the original pins with new ones that are compatible with the key. This procedure can take as long as 2 hours, depending on the vehicle's make and model.

One of the most frequent issues with an ignition switch is when it stops turning. This usually indicates that the cylinder for the ignition lock has worn out and requires to be replaced. A skilled locksmith can quickly and cost-effectively repair or replace the ignition cylinder.

Another common issue is when the key becomes stuck in the ignition. It can be caused by various factors, including using a strong key chain or hitting it accidentally with a metal object. Contact an on-demand locksmith if are having difficulty starting your vehicle or if you notice that the key is stuck in the engine. They will come to your location and determine the issue, meaning you can save time and money by not having to take your vehicle to a repair shop. If you can fix the issue early they can help you avoid having to replace the ignition switch.

Replacement of Ignition Cylinders

The ignition cylinder is a crucial component of your car ignition key replacement's ignition. It is located near the steering wheel and requires a key to be inserted to allow your vehicle to start. If your car ignition switch replacement's ignition is not working properly, it might be time to call an experienced mobile locksmith for replacement of the cylinder in your ignition. A professional locksmith will be able identify the issue and determine if your ignition cylinder is damaged.

If your ignition cylinder doesn't perform as it should, it could be due to worn out tumblers in the cylinder lock or electrical issues. In certain instances, a locksmith may be able to fix the issue by smoothing or replacing wafers inside the cylinder. However, in more serious situations the ignition will have to replaced. Fortunately, mobile locksmiths can perform this service easily at your convenience and without the need to disassemble the entire steering column.

Extracting Broken Keys

There is nothing more frustrating than the sudden snapping of a car key in half when you insert it into your ignition. This could happen for many reasons, including accidental damage (such dropping the key onto the hard surface), or excessive force applied to open the vehicle. In these instances, it may be necessary to employ tools designed for the job that can safely remove broken pieces without damaging the lock or ignition cylinder.

Many hardware stores offer these tools, also known as "key extractors." They're usually shaped as miniature hacksaw blades, but with smaller ends and can be slipped into the keyhole to snip at the damaged piece of the key. These tools should be used in conjunction with a small amount oil. This will help make it easier to lock the tool and lessen friction between the tool's keyhole and its.

If the point of keys is too deep to reach with pliers, try using needle-nose pliers. You can also use a hacksaw blade. But, this should only be done a couple of times because it could cause the ignition to fail.

De-icing frozen locks and doors

Porsche-New-2023.pngWinter weather can lead to frozen locks on vehicles. It can be difficult to start your car key ignition replacement near me and sometimes even impossible without a way to unlock it. Mobile locksmiths can quickly de-ice a door cylinder or lock to solve this issue.

There is a number of ways that drivers can try to de-ice their car locks or doors to stop them from completely freezing. One option is to employ commercial de-icers that tends to break up ice within a few seconds. This is a safer solution than throwing hot water on locks. This could cause damage to any plastic parts, and could also result in water entering the lock.

Another alternative is to dip your key in petroleum jelly, and then heat it up with an igniter and then insert it into the lock. This will also help to melt out the lock. However, drivers should be cautious not to burn themselves. Hand sanitizers are also helpful as it contains alcohol that can help melt ice.

If none of these options work, you can try bumping the cylinder that controls the ignition with a tool that can give a little bit of force. This could cause the wafer tumblers inside to move a little and help the ignition turn. Drivers can also utilize graphite as a dry lubricant which does not collect dust and dirt as WD40 does. WD40 is a good choice in the short run, however it can attract dirt over time and gum up your lock. Graphite will not do this, so is the preferred option.

Motorcycle Ignition Switch Repair

The ignition switch is the key element that powers your motorcycle's starter motor. The ignition switch also activates the electrical components required to operate the accessories on your motorcycle. This includes the radio as well as power windows.

The issue is that occasionally the ignition switch may become stuck or even break from frequent use. An inflexible ignition switch can be very frustrating. It is important to remember that you don't need to give up and break the key in frustration. Instead, contact a professional motorcycle locksmith.

If it's time for the replacement of your ignition switch, a skilled locksmith can provide you with a new key that functions just like it was made. They will look over the lock (which could involve decoding if you do not have an additional) and create a key that matches the distinctive cuts and grooves of the engine of your motorcycle.

A locksmith should also verify that the new key is programmed correctly. If the new key isn't properly programmed, it won't be able to start the engine or turn on any other components that depend on it. This task should be done by a locksmith who's both trained and experienced to ensure that there are no issues with the vehicle's electronic system.

If your motorcycle's ignition is not working and you are unable to turn the key to start it A locksmith may recommend some dry lubrication to remedy the problem. To do this, you'll need to remove the battery and disconnect the positive terminal lead wire prior to the negative. To gain access to the ignition switch, you will require removing the cover panels and lower the seat. After that, you'll need remove the bolts that hold the ignition switch to the underneath of the vehicle. These bolts could be either hex head bolts or bolts with a one-time use.
